Across TCGA patient cohorts, OR1D5 mutation is significantly associated with the RNA expression of many other genes, with 792 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ible OR1D5-associated genes across cancer lineages are GTF2F2, RNU6-440P, and CCL27. Each is linked with OR1D5 in more than 1 cancer types. Because this analysis shows association rather than direction, both OR1D5-to-partner and partner-to-OR1D5 results are reported.
